Why Strong Passwords Matter

🛡️

Brute-Force Resistance

Each additional character exponentially increases the time needed to exhaust all possible combinations.

🔑

Credential Stuffing Defense

Unique passwords per site prevent attackers from using breached credentials across your other accounts.

🏦

Financial Protection

Strong credentials protect banking portals, cryptocurrency wallets, and payment processing accounts from unauthorized access.

A secure password combines length (minimum 12 characters), complexity (uppercase, lowercase, digits, and special symbols), and unpredictability (no dictionary words, personal details, or sequential patterns). Our generator uses high-entropy randomization to produce passwords that resist brute-force attacks, dictionary attacks, and social engineering.
Entropy measures the unpredictability of a password in bits. A password with 40 bits of entropy has 2^40 (about 1 trillion) possible combinations. NIST recommends passwords with at least 50–60 bits of entropy for standard accounts and 80+ bits for critical systems. Our tool calculates and displays entropy in real time as you adjust settings.
Crack time depends on the attacker's resources. A 12-character password with mixed character types would take approximately 34,000 years to brute-force at 100 billion guesses per second. Our strength meter estimates this based on your password's entropy and modern attack capabilities.
Absolutely. Password managers like Bitwarden, 1Password, and KeePass securely store unique, complex passwords for every account. Pair our generator with a manager: generate a strong random password here, then save it in your vault. Never reuse passwords across sites.
NIST SP 800-63B (2023 revision) recommends: minimum 8 characters (ideally 15+), no composition rules (uppercase/number requirements), no periodic password changes unless compromised, screening against breached password databases, and supporting passphrases.
